LIZ CREEK CABIN

Overview Liz Creek Cabin was built in 1929 in the remote backcountry as a Forest Service guard station and is eligible for the National Register of Historic Places. An extensive restoration that was completed in 2014 brought the cabin back to life as a rental available to the public. The small single room cabin has a loft and a covered porch.
